Echo Ireland June Edition

In the latest edition of the society's journal, Echo Ireland, a wide
range of activities undertaken by affiliated clubs over the past few
months are covered, including participation in the Mills on the Air
weekend, the Geopark Weekend and Railways on the Air.

Wire antenna construction projects always make interesting reading and
an article by Gerry EI8DRB about his homebrew off-centre-fed dipole is
no exception: as well as dealing with his investigations into the most
suitable balun for this antenna, Gerry describes the efforts needed to
ensure that it would withstand the Springtime gales in the west of
Ireland.

Looking now at our regular columns in Echo Ireland: in "Excerpts from
the HX Files", Pat EI2HX talks about assembling a portable amateur TV
transceiver; in "HF Happenings", Anthony EI2KC brings us up to date on
recent DXing activity, plus the interesting DX that we can look forward
to in the near future; while in "Contest News" we have a report on the
society's first 80 metres Evening Counties Contest and the Easter
Monday 2 metres event; also included are the new Irish records set
during the 2015 CQ World Wide DX contest series.

Other articles that members can look forward to reading include an
update on the activities of the International Amateur Radio Union, a
report on one member's experiments with the use of a Raspberry Pi
computer as a transmitter and an excellent summary of the various ways
in which the Sun can influence radio propagation.

Limerick Radio Club IRLP

IRLP is back in service thanks to Liam EI7DSB. IRLP is now running on a
Raspberry Pi (PiIRLP) and a Baofeng handheld. The Limerick IRLP Node is
5880.

IRTS Technical Panel

The IRTS Technical Panel is a group of volunteers who have expertise
in, or experience of, different aspects of amateur radio. Our aim is to
help radio amateurs with technical or operational problems.

Send your questions to irtstech /at/ irts.ie. Provide as much
information as possible, including details of attempts already made to
deal with the issue in question. Your query will be distributed to all
the members of the Technical Panel and the resolution to the query
e-mailed to you.

DX News

John K9EL is paying another of his visits to the Caribbean. Look for
him signing FS/K9EL from St Martin Island until 23rd June. He will be
on all bands 80 to 6m on CW, SSB and RTTY. QSLs can be obtained via
Club Log OQRS.

Koji JM1CAX is normally based in the Japanese Embassy in Pretoria,
South Africa. Last week he appeared as C5NX in Gambia. He will be there
until 18th June. In April he operated as 5Z4/JM1CAX in Kenya. He
uploads all his contacts to Logbook of The World.

Nobuaki JA0JHQ will be active as 9N7NH from Katmandu, Nepal from 16th
to 20th June. While there he will take part in the All-Asian DX
Contest. QSL via his home call.

Robert M0RCX will operate holiday style from Mauritius using the
callsign 3B8/M0RCX. He will be there from 15th June to 14th July. QSL
Manager is EB7DX.
